Introduction
This content outlines an AI-enhanced shipment tracking workflow that leverages advanced technologies to improve efficiency, accuracy, and customer satisfaction throughout the shipping process.
Order Initiation and Processing
- Order is received and entered into the system.
- Shipment details are captured, and an initial tracking number is assigned.
AI Enhancement: Natural Language Processing (NLP) agents can automate order entry by extracting relevant information from emails, forms, or voice calls. This reduces manual data entry errors and accelerates processing.
Shipment Preparation
- The warehouse is notified of the order.
- Items are picked and packaged.
- A shipping label is generated and affixed.
AI Enhancement: Computer vision and robotics can optimize warehouse operations:
- AI-powered robots for automated picking and packing.
- Machine learning algorithms for optimal inventory placement and retrieval paths.
Carrier Handoff and Initial Transit
- The package is handed off to the carrier.
- An initial scan is performed, updating the tracking status.
AI Enhancement: Predictive analytics can determine the optimal carrier and service level based on historical performance, current network conditions, and delivery requirements.
Real-Time Tracking
- Regular scans and GPS updates occur throughout transit.
- Status updates are pushed to the central tracking system.
AI Enhancement: IoT sensors and edge computing devices can provide continuous real-time data on shipment location, condition (temperature, humidity, shock), and surrounding environment. AI algorithms can process this data to predict delivery times with high accuracy.
Exception Detection and Management
- The system monitors for deviations from the expected route or timeline.
- Alerts are generated for potential issues (delays, damages, etc.).
AI Enhancement: Machine learning models can analyze patterns in historical data to identify potential exceptions before they occur. For example:
- Predicting weather-related delays.
- Identifying high-risk routes for theft or damage.
- Anticipating customs clearance issues based on shipment characteristics.
Automated Issue Resolution
- The system attempts to resolve minor issues automatically.
- Escalation to human operators for complex problems.
AI Enhancement: AI agents can automate many resolution processes:
- Rerouting shipments to avoid detected obstacles.
- Adjusting delivery schedules based on real-time traffic and weather data.
- Initiating claims processes for damaged goods.
Customer Communication
- Automated updates are sent to customers at key milestones.
- A self-service tracking portal is available for detailed status checks.
AI Enhancement: Conversational AI chatbots can handle customer inquiries, providing instant responses to tracking questions and proactively notifying customers of potential issues or changes in delivery estimates.
Final Delivery
- The package is delivered to the recipient.
- Proof of delivery is captured and uploaded to the system.
AI Enhancement: Computer vision can verify package condition upon delivery and authenticate recipient signatures. Augmented reality tools can guide drivers to precise drop-off locations.
Performance Analysis and Optimization
- Data from completed shipments is analyzed for performance metrics.
- Insights are used to improve future shipments.
AI Enhancement: Advanced analytics and machine learning models can:
- Identify trends and patterns in shipping data.
- Recommend process improvements.
- Continuously optimize routing and resource allocation.
